Q: Is 25,621,434 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 25,621,434 is a composite number.

Why is 25,621,434 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 25,621,434 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 27 54 81 162 243 486 729 1,458 17,573 35,146 52,719 105,438 158,157 316,314 474,471 948,942 1,423,413 2,846,826 4,270,239 8,540,478 12,810,717 and 25,621,434, with no remainder.

Since 25,621,434 cannot be divided by just 1 and 25,621,434, it is a composite number.
